Abstract

The utility model discloses loose proof structure applied in a screwed joint piece on an element with curved surfaces which have loose proof reliability and convenient replacement, comprising a screw rod (5), a nut (4) and a shim (2); the nut (4) is screw mounted at the screw rod (5), and one end of the screw rod (5) is screwed with a screw (6) on a curved surface element (1); the loose proof structure applied in a screwed joint piece on an element with curved surfaces are characterized in that; the nut (4) is fixedly connected to the screw rod (5) for integration, the screw rod (5) between the nut (4) and the curved surface element (1) is successively provided with a loose proof washer (3) and the shim (2), the external shape of the shim (2) is a polygon, the upper surface (7) of the shim is connected with the loose proof washer (3), and the lower surface of the shim is matched and connected with the surface of the curved surface element (1); the loose proof washer (3) at least integrally connected with a lower bending loose proof claw (9) which bears against the side edge of the shim (2) and an upper bending loose proof claw (10) which bears against the side edge of the nut (4). The loose proof structure applied in a screwed joint piece on an element with curved surfaces can be widely applied to various curved surface elements, and the loose proof connection is realized.

Background technique
At the curvecd surface type part, be a kind of common mechanical structure as on the surface of cylindric part threaded fastener being installed, it is of many uses.Because attachment face is not the plane, in order to guarantee to connect reliably, must adopt special anti-loose method, especially be under the vibration working environment at the curvecd surface type part, guarantee that the reliability of its connection is even more important.The anti-loose method of the threaded fastener on the existing curvecd surface type part mainly contains rubbing manipulation and destroys the method for screw pair, it is locking that rubbing manipulation utilizes spring washer to carry out exactly, and the method for destroying screw pair is that the method for coated with metal adhesive glue between the screw on screw rod and the curved surface realizes locking.The anti-loosing effect of rubbing manipulation is not good, particularly under the vibration situation, thread connector is easy to come off from the surface of curvecd surface type part, though the method that needs to destroy screw pair connects reliable, in case but the workpiece of threaded fastener is when needing to change after damaging, then must change together with the curvecd surface type part, when if a plurality of threaded fastener is installed on the same curvecd surface type part, as long as there is a threaded fastener to damage, the necessary integral replacing of then whole curvecd surface type part, not only increased cost, and very difficult sometimes.

Embodiment
Below in conjunction with drawings and Examples the utility model is further described.
Shown in Fig. 1~4.
A kind of anti-loose structure that is applied to the threaded fastener on the curved surface part, comprise cylindrical component 1, screw rod 5, nut 4 (can be hexagon nut), pad 2, the barrel surface of cylindrical component 1 is provided with and connects screw 6, nut 4 spinnings are fixing as one on the screw rod 5 and by the method that is connecting the affixed glue of filling metal between the screw thread, an end of screw rod 5 and the connection screw 6 on the cylindrical component 1 be spirally connected (passing through spiral marking connection); Anti-loosing slice 3 and pad 2 are installed on the screw rod 5 between nut 4 and the cylindrical component 1 successively, and the profile of pad 2 is a square, and its upper surface 7 contacts with anti-loosing slice 3, and its lower surface 8 matches with the barrel surface of cylindrical component 1 and contacts; Anti-loosing slice 3 integral body are connected with going up that the side of following curved locking pawl 9 that a side with pad 2 offsets and two and nut 4 offsets and bend locking pawl 10.
During concrete enforcement, nut 4 also can fix as one by the method for spot welding with screw rod 5.
Installation of the present utility model and replacing process are:
At first an end of screw rod 5 is screwed in the connection screw 6 on the barrel surface of cylindrical component 1, be that the square washer 2 of cylndrical surface passes screw rod 5 its cylinder bottom surface is pressed on the barrel surface of cylindrical component 1 again with the bottom surface, put anti-loosing slice 3 then, again nut 4 is screwed on and screws put in place after, to the direction bending of pad 2 side of itself and pad 2 is fitted the following curved locking pawl 9 on the anti-loosing slice 3 with instrument, make curved locking pawl 10 side of itself and nut be fitted simultaneously to the direction bending of nut 4, the special-purpose metal adhesive glue (nut 4 also can link to each other by the method for spot welding with screw rod 5) of in the screw pair between nut 4 and the screw rod 5, annotating at last, making nut and screw rod fixed is one, screws out from nut to prevent screw rod.So far, the whole erection process finishes.
When the threaded fastener damage needs to change, as long as tool using will descend to bend locking pawl 9 and peel off pad 2 sides, the side that last curved locking pawl 10 is peeled off nut 4, rotating screw bolt 5 can take off together with nut 4, pad 2, anti-loosing slice 3 it from the cylinder of cylindrical component 1, by above-mentioned Connection Step a new threaded fastener is installed again and is got final product.
The locking functions of the present utility model at first bottom surface that matches with curved surface (cylndrical surface) by pad 2 is pressed on the curved surface (cylndrical surface) and makes it to produce relative movement, secondly fit by the plane shape side of the following curved locking pawl on the anti-loosing slice 39 with pad 2, fit by the side plane of going up curved locking pawl 10 and nut 4 on the anti-loosing slice 3 simultaneously, nut 4 and pad 2 down curved locking pawl 9 and on can not do relative movement under the acting in conjunction of curved locking pawl 10, thereby make nut 4, pad 2, anti-loosing slice 3 all can not be done relative movement along the curved surface (cylndrical surface) of curved surface part 1 (cylindrical component), method by binder or welding can not relatively rotate after making nut 4 and screw rod 5 affixed again, thereby even has realized the locking connection that also can not become flexible under vibration condition.
